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ll inspect your crawl space to find out the source and extent of the water damage. This helps us create a customized plan to address the issue. Our team will identify any potential safety hazards and take steps to mitigate them.
Step 2: Water Removal
We’ll use specialized equipment, such as truck-mounted extractors and submersible pumps, to remove water from your crawl space. Our technicians will work quickly to reduce downtime and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ry your crawl space and remove excess moisture. Our goal is to dry your space to a safe and healthy level, pre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Inspection and Cleaning
We’ll inspect your crawl space to ensure it’s safe and dry. Our team will also clean any affected areas, including walls, floors, and equipment.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Depending on the extent of the damage, we may need to perform restoration or reconstruction work to repair or replace damaged parts. Our team will work with you to ensure the final result meets your needs and budget.

Crawl Space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, isolated water leak | Yes | No | DIY repairs can be effective for small leaks. |
| Large water damage or flooding |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|
| M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are required to safely remove mold and mildew. |
| Structural damage or compromised crawl space flooring |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to ensure the structural integrity of your property. |
| Unknown or hidden water source |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to locate and address the source of the water damage. |
| High humidity or moisture levels |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are required to safely dry and dehumidify the crawl space. |

Crawl Space Water Removal Cost in Seneca Falls, NY
The cost of crawl space water removal in Seneca Falls, NY, var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ical prices and may not reflect your specific situation. Our team will provide a detailed estimate after inspecting your property.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and planning |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the issue |
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Drying and dehumidification | $300 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Inspection and cleaning |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ning needed |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extent of damage, type of materials needed, and labor costs |
| Equipment rental and disposal | $100 – $300 | Type and quantity of equipment needed |
